The primary challenge with the Acer 185w80ps driver today is sourcing. As hardware ages, official support pages are often archived or removed. This forces users to rely on hardware IDs (strings of text like VEN_10DE&DEV_03D0 ) to find generic versions of the drivers from component manufacturers like Realtek or Intel, rather than Acer itself.
